Rubina Chadha is a trauma-informed mindfulness educator, breathwork facilitator, and award-winning designer whose work bridges creativity, wellness, and conscious leadership. A graduate of ArtCenter College of Design and UCLA’s Education Certificate Program, she began her career in the entertainment industry before founding Inner Design — a platform that helps high-achieving professionals reconnect with their inner creative voice through breathwork, meditation, and human design.
With over a decade of experience in education and commercial fine arts, Rubina has developed a unique approach to life coaching that combines evidence-based practices with a client-centered focus. She is certified as a Mindfulness Life Coach as well as a Breathwork & Meditation Facilitator. Her work has been featured on major networks including ABC, FOX, NBC, CBS, and CW. Through Inner Design, she offers services such as mindfulness and creativity coaching, creative reset programs, and human design branding sessions, aiming to align individuals with their authentic selves and unlock their full potential.
Rubina’s approach is rooted in the belief that creative expression across art and design can be enhanced through breathwork, mindfulness, and movement. Her programs are designed to increase creativity and flow, reduce stress and anxiety, and improve emotional regulation, focus, and physical health.
Based in the San Gabriel Valley, Rubina continues to inspire others through her work, helping individuals and organizations foster a stronger connection between mind, body, and breath to enable a more embodied and holistic creative process.
